Night-shift staff: Floor 4 of the Tellhaven Building opens this week. After 21:00, access is via the rear stairwell only; the lifts are locked out overnight during the settling period. Complete a walk-through of the new floor once per shift and log it. The stairwell keypad accepts the code below.

badge for yahop-fawep: bdg-XBKXI-68071

Handover Note — Marketing Budget Reduction

To the finance team: as I transition the directorship to Inga Roussel, please note the agreed 22% cut to the Larkspur campaign budget takes effect next month. Committed spend is protected; discretionary media buys are paused pending review. Inga will confirm reallocation priorities within two weeks. Track savings against the revised baseline. The confidential note below explains the underlying rationale.

board note of yageg-yadug: The northern region missed its Framir quota by 13.1 percent last quarter. Lamathek Freight plans to raise the Quenael list price by 30.2 percent in March. The pricing group signed off on a budget of $133.5 million for Project Novok. The renewal with Gilethek Foods closes at $60.0 million a year, 2.7 percent above the last contract.

## Break-Glass: Lintworks Component Library

If a bad release of the Lintworks shared component library breaks downstream apps and the normal publish pipeline is down, you can force-pin a previous version from the emergency registry. Heads up: this bypasses semver checks entirely, so only do it during an active incident. The emergency registry admin vault stays sealed until you confirm the rollback target with your incident lead. Once confirmed, open the vault using the recovery passphrase below.

strongbox words: druath-quenael

Hey — handing over LiftSim while I'm out. It's the elevator-dispatch simulator for the Harrowgate towers project. Scenarios live in /sims, results go to the Pelton dashboard. Don't touch the calibration branch; Odile owns that. Nightly runs restart themselves, so mostly just watch for stuck workers. If the results vault locks after three failed syncs, unseal it with the passphrase below.

vault phrase of fahip-bagag = drudor-ulays-zoreth-fenir-rusiel-jorir-ulair-joreth-ulavan-ralael